DeWalt DCS373 Information
The DeWalt DCS373 is a cordless metal cutting circular saw that is powered by a 20V MAX* lithium ion battery. It features a 5-1/2-inch (140mm) carbide-tipped blade that can cut through a variety of metallic construction materials, including steel, aluminum, and copper. The saw has a no-load speed of 3,700 RPM and can make a maximum depth of cut of 43mm at 90 degrees.
